I use Amarok on Ubuntu Dapper and it worked great with my girlfriend's iPod shuffle. I didn't have to do anything to set it up. Just plug it in, start Amarok and "connect device" and everything works. Does it mount automaticaly when you plug it in?
I guess Rhythmbox would do it too.
